M365 license governance means putting in place an ongoing strategy, set of policies, and practical processes to control license allocation and avoid waste – all while supporting compliance and business needs.
Think of governance as shifting from one-off cleanups and spreadsheet fire drills to a living system that continuously monitors usage, maps dependencies, and proves nothing is broken after every change. Each license should match business objectives in real time.
Governance goes beyond security or compliance to offer operational clarity. The right user has the right license at the right time, and every license supports demonstrable business value. This approach means audits are less stressful, outages are avoided, and IT teams finally get breathing room for more strategic work.

All rules need to be explicit. Define who gets which license based on their role, department, and needed feature set. This step ensures that licensing aligns closely with business objectives and operational requirements.
Use Microsoft Entra ID for group-based licensing – it’s an effective starting point that automates initial policy enforcement, though coverage is limited. Group-based licensing means assigning licenses to security groups, but fine-grained needs and changes still require dedicated governance oversight.
Gaining a clear perspective across tenants remains tough with native M365 tools. Detailed dashboards that reveal real consumption are a genuine must-have. Without this level of insight, licenses are often wasted on employees who either don’t use premium features or aren’t fully trained.
Over-licensing ties directly to underutilization. Users may have E5 licenses packed with advanced capabilities, but unless they’re trained to use them, recurring costs will continue to mount up.
Any time is a good time to review licences, as staff changes and business needs never stop. Quarterly, manual checks guarantee that some waste slips through the cracks and that critical dependencies are missed until it’s too late.
Continuous monitoring is a far better approach, enabling real-time detection of unused licenses and risky changes as they happen. A proactive attitude ensures governance is operational, automated, and always on.
